As a 100% tree geek, forest lover, and proud native New "Englandah", I have to say that White Pine is the best New England history I have ever read--and the best testimony to our beautiful Eastern white pines and their forest cousins that I have ever read. I have been researching the history of our New England forests for almost two decades, and this book was more comprehensive than anything I had read, as it tied the Revolutionary War and our Independence to the white pines themselves--facts that that make me even prouder of our forests and to be a New Englander. Vietze highlights a modern, present day company, Maine Heritage Timber that is salvaging the devastating waste of ancient, old growth timber that was lost at the bottom of rivers. This book brings readers from pre-Colonial forests to the modern era.
